LCOV - code coverage report
Current view: top level - src/backend/utils/mmgr - mcxt.c (source / functions) Coverage Total Hit
Test: PostgreSQL 19devel Lines: 84.8 % 342 290
Test Date: 2026-04-15 17:16:18 Functions: 83.0 % 53 44
Legend: Lines:     hit not hit

Function Name Sort by function name Hit count Sort by function hit count
BogusFree 0
BogusGetChunkContext 0
BogusGetChunkSpace 0
BogusRealloc 0
GetMemoryChunkContext 2748109
GetMemoryChunkHeader 0
GetMemoryChunkMethodID 362235370
GetMemoryChunkSpace 24249577
HandleLogMemoryContextInterrupt 12
MemoryContextAlloc 124293660
MemoryContextAllocAligned 2030182
MemoryContextAllocExtended 5156751
MemoryContextAllocHuge 1452
MemoryContextAllocZero 28296040
MemoryContextAllocationFailure 0
MemoryContextAllowInCriticalSection 2917
MemoryContextCallResetCallbacks 41917863
MemoryContextCreate 9384255
MemoryContextDelete 6158120
MemoryContextDeleteChildren 726743
MemoryContextDeleteOnly 7231924
MemoryContextGetParent 11184
MemoryContextInit 2147
MemoryContextIsEmpty 5668
MemoryContextMemAllocated 1253468
MemoryContextMemConsumed 20
MemoryContextRegisterResetCallback 66710
MemoryContextReset 229464126
MemoryContextResetChildren 0
MemoryContextResetOnly 34686759
MemoryContextSetIdentifier 3031929
MemoryContextSetParent 7415604
MemoryContextSizeFailure 0
MemoryContextStats 0
MemoryContextStatsDetail 12
MemoryContextStatsInternal 1202
MemoryContextStatsPrint 1202
MemoryContextStrdup 61996011
MemoryContextTraverseNext 1363527
MemoryContextUnregisterResetCallback 13865
ProcessLogMemoryContextInterrupt 12
palloc 439333867
palloc0 332768251
palloc_aligned 1955131
palloc_extended 17130912
pchomp 257
pfree 329489287
pnstrdup 994191
pstrdup 59682651
repalloc 5683173
repalloc0 41537
repalloc_extended 65224
repalloc_huge 64664

Generated by: LCOV version 2.0-1